Donna McKechnie
Donna McKechnie was born on 16 November 1942 in Detroit, Michigan, USA. She is an actress, known for Dark Shadows (1966), The Little Prince (1974) and Fame (1982). She was previously married to Michael Bennett and Al Schwartz.

  • Other works
    McKechnie's stage credits include the Broadway productions of HOW TO SUCCEED IN BUSINESS WITHOUT REALLY TRYING, PROMISES PROMISES, COMPANY, and STATE FAIR.

  • Trivia
    In the late 70s she was forced to abandon the limelight when she became nearly paralyzed by rheumatoid arthritis. Doctors told her she may never walk again, let alone dance. Thanks to intense physical therapy and proper nutrition, she battled back and miraculously returned to perform the "Chorus Line" role of Cassie again in 1983 at age 43.
